Degree Overview

This extended business degree focuses on logistics and transport management within organisations. Through your studies you will explore topics such as business processes, planning and development, project management and logistics. First year modules are common to a number of the business degrees, so you could smoothly switch to another course if it better matches your developing skills.

Graduates of business logistics and transport management include logistics operations manager, supply chain manager and operations director.

Your Pathways

The International Year Zero is the first year of the four year undergraduate course. IYZ is designed to help you gain extra skills in your subject area, as well as English Language, before you continue to year one of your chosen University undergraduate degree course.

Following successful completion of the IYZ, you will continue onto Year One of your degree directly with the University of your choice.

University of Greenwich

Greenwich campus sits on a World Heritage Site and is home to a modern university that builds excellent professional prospects.

First established in 1890 as Woolwich Polytechnic, the University of Greenwich today is a modern institution with strong links to business and an emphasis on helping students meet the demands of a fast-changing workplace.

Located at the heart of London, with the picturesque buildings of London Stock Exchange only a few kilometres away. Students will be living and studying in one of the great financial centres of the business world and within proximity to some renowned global businesses.
